The Solo Stove Mesa XL is a tiny tabletop fire pit that delivers a smokeless burn thanks to its 360° airflow and offers dual-fuel flexibility in a ultra-light package. Its 7-inch bowl and sub-hour burn time limit heat for bigger parties, and it lacks a gas option. Ideal for balconies, patios or small gardens where portability and low smoke are paramount.

Sunnydaze's 36-Inch Northland fire pit combines a wood-burning fire pit with an integrated grill and a full accessory set for versatile outdoor cooking. It lacks an ash drawer and carries a Prop 65 warning, which may concern some users. Great for families seeking a multi-function pit on a patio or backyard.

Professional retailers describe the NB-NW201 as a solidly built, rust-protected steel fire pit that doubles as a grill. They commend the hinged access door, the comprehensive accessory package, and the effective spark-screen mesh, positioning it as a good choice for parties and backyard cooking.
Everyday buyers generally praise the fire pit's generous size, sturdy construction, and the convenience of the included accessories, noting it works well for family gatherings and outdoor cooking.

Professional reviewers describe the Mesa XL as a remarkable addition for stylish, smokeless outdoor ambiance, emphasizing its efficient 360° airflow, durable stainless-steel construction, and dual-fuel versatility. They note the extended pellet capacity and compact yet powerful design make it especially suited for urban patios and small gatherings.
Everyday users consistently praise the Mesa XL for its compact portability, low-smoke operation, and ability to provide cozy warmth for small groups, often mentioning frequent use and the convenience of the included stand and bag. Complaints are minor, focusing on limited fire size for larger parties and occasional confusion over weight specifications.
